野坝子总黄酮提取工艺及抗氧化活性研究OA
Study on the extraction technology and antioxidant activity of total flavonoids from the foliage of Elsholtzia rugulosa Hemsl.
使用超声波辅助法,通过响应面分析,确定野坝子总黄酮的提取工艺优化条件,同时对其抗氧化活性进行系统评估.结果表明,野坝子总黄酮的优选提取条件为超声时间25 min、液料比15mL/g、乙醇体积分数80%,在此工艺条件下野坝子总黄酮提取率为5.71%.野坝子总黄酮提取物展现出优良的抗氧化活性,其对1,1-二苯基-2-三硝基苯肼(DPPH)自由基清除能力的IC50值为43.707 μg/mL.对2,2'-联氮双(3-乙基苯并噻唑啉-6-磺酸)二铵盐(ABTS)自由基清除能力的IC50值为54.012 μg/mL.研究结果为野坝子在功能性食品、天然抗氧化剂领域的开发提供了工艺参数和理论依据.
This study aims to investigate the extraction methods and antioxidant activity of total flavonoids from Elsholtzia rugulosa Hemsl.foliage.The extraction process for total flavonoids from Elsholtzia rugulosa Hemsl.foliage was optimized using an ultrasound-assisted method based on single-factor experiments combined with response surface methodology,and their antioxidant activity was systematically evaluated.The results indicate that the optimal extraction conditions for total flavonoids are extraction time 25 min,liquid-to-solid ratio 15 mL/g,and ethanol volume fraction 80%.Under these conditions,the extraction yield of total flavonoids reached 5.71%.The extract exhibited excellent antioxidant activity,with IC50 values of 43.707 μg/mL for DPPH radical scavenging capacity and 54.012 μg/mL for ABTS radical scavenging capacity.These findings provide essential process parameters and a theoretical foundation for the development of E.rugulosa Hemsl.in functional foods and natural antioxidant applications.
